Cannot open dev/console

Bonjour,

J’ai installé une debian Lenny depuis plus d’un an sur un serveur dédié (OVH RPS)
Après quelques problèmes réseau, j’ai de nouveau la main sur le système mais un problème ne me permet plus de redémarrer avec le bon kernel

Voici le message d’erreur:

/sbin/init: 303: cannot open dev/console : no such file kernel panic – not syncing : Attempted to kill init

J’ai commencé quelques recherches sur gg il s’agirait d’un problème d’image du noyau.
Avez-vous une piste? car je commence à être en panique (sans mauvais jeu de mot) cela fait 24h que le serveur est inaccessible puisqu’il redémarrer en mode rescue…

Merci pour votre aide

Si tu boutes avec un initrd, refais le. Ça peut être ça

Voilà ce qui est disponible dans /boot:

root@rescue:~# ls -l /boot/ total 8824 -rw-r--r-- 1 root root 592336 Jun 11 2008 System.map-2.4.20-bf2.4 -rw-r--r-- 1 root root 456487 Jun 11 2008 System.map-2.4.26-piii -rw-r--r-- 1 root root 497094 Jun 11 2008 System.map-2.4.27-grs-sata -rw-r--r-- 1 root root 528496 Jun 11 2008 System.map-2.4.28-grs-bipiv -rw-r--r-- 1 root root 512 Jun 11 2008 boot.0300 lrwxrwxrwx 1 root root 11 Oct 8 10:05 boot.b -> boot-menu.b -rw-r--r-- 1 root root 1007725 Jun 11 2008 bzImage-2.4.25-piii -rw-r--r-- 1 root root 1172237 Jun 11 2008 bzImage-2.4.26-piii -rw-r--r-- 1 root root 1348635 Jun 11 2008 bzImage-2.4.27-grs-sata -rw-r--r-- 1 root root 1541898 Jun 11 2008 bzImage-2.4.28-grs-bipiv -rw-r--r-- 1 root root 308326 Aug 27 2009 coffee.bmp -rw-r--r-- 1 root root 19486 Jun 11 2008 config-2.4.20-bf2.4 lrwxrwxrwx 1 root root 15 Oct 8 10:05 debian.bmp -> /boot/sarge.bmp -rw-r--r-- 1 root root 153720 Aug 27 2009 debianlilo.bmp drwxr-xr-x 2 root root 4096 Aug 31 2009 grub -rw------- 1 root root 19968 Jun 11 2008 map -rw-r--r-- 1 root root 23662 Aug 27 2009 sarge.bmp -rw-r--r-- 1 root root 24116 Aug 27 2009 sid.bmp -rw-r--r-- 1 root root 1257258 Jun 11 2008 vmlinuz-2.4.20-bf2.4

Je ne sais pas comment modifier le boot
et je ne sais pas non plus lequel choisir :confused:
Je me rends compte que l’administration d’un dédié n’est vraiment pas évident

De plus, il m’est impossible de monter les partitions

[code]root@rescue:~# fdisk -l

Disk /dev/uba: 2006 MB, 2006974464 bytes
255 heads, 63 sectors/track, 244 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es
Disk identifier: 0x0000e3b4

Device Boot Start End Blocks Id System
/dev/uba1 1 244 1959898+ 82 Linux swap / Solaris

Disk /dev/sda: 21.4 GB, 21474836480 bytes
255 heads, 63 sectors/track, 2610 cylinders
Units = cylinders of 16065 * 512 = 8225280 bytes
Disk identifier: 0x0000a1f0

Device Boot Start End Blocks Id System
/dev/sda1 * 1 637 5116671 83 Linux
/dev/sda2 638 2549 15358140 83 Linux
root@rescue:~# ls /mnt/
root@rescue:~# mount /dev/sda /mnt/
mount: /dev/sda: can’t read superblock
root@rescue:~# mount /dev/sda1 /mnt/
mount: /dev/sda1: can’t read superblock
[/code]

J’ai travaillé comme un sagouin car je ca fait quelques mois que je n’ai pas fait de backup de BdD !! :blush: :blush:
J’aimerais au moins pouvoir accéder à mes partitions pour récupérer la base de production…
Là, j’ai vraiment honte…

Hum, je pense que ton mode rescue est sur une partition à part car tes noyaux 2.4 me paraissent assez vieux. Essaye un modprobe ext3 avant de monter ta partition

voici le résultat:

root@rescue:~# modprobe ext3 modprobe: Can't open dependencies file /lib/modules/2.6.32.2-xxxx-std-ipv4-32/modules.dep (No such file or directory)

Si tu es sur un RPS OVH, pourquoi ne bootes tu pas en netboot sur les noyaux grsec ?
Tu as fait des modifications qui ne te le permettent pas ?

Hé bien, justement
Voici la liste des noyaux disponibles en netboot:

2.6.32.2 x86 & SMP 2.6.32.2 x86 & SMP & IPv6 2.6.32.2 x86 & SMP & HZ_1000 2.6.32.2 x86 & SMP & GRSEC 2.6.32.2 x86 & SMP & GRSEC &IPv6 2.6.31.5-rt-beta x86 & SMP & IPv6

On m’a conseillé de redémarrer sur 2.6.31.5-rt-beta x86 & SMP & IPv6
mais le boot se passe mal.
Du coup, ca déclenche une alerte administrateur.
et on me le reboot en mode rescue.

Le message d’erreur qu’ils me retournent après intervention:

[quote]Ci-dessous le rapport d’intervention :
Date 2010-03-01 22:00:26, kevin.domenech made Software
diagnosis:
Le serveur retourne a chaque demarrage :

/sbin/init: 303: cannot open dev/console : no such file
kernel panic – not syncing : Attempted to kill init

J’ai netbooté ce dernier en rescue pro :

Ping ok
ssh open

Le technicien a du placer votre machine en rescue afin de
vous permettre de corriger le problème.
Sinon, la meilleur solution est de contacter le support
technique pour une éventuelle assistance.[/quote]

Bon et là, j’appelle l’assistance technique qui me dit que c’est maintenant un problème software donc c’est à moi de me débrouiller :confused:

J’ai réussi à basculer tout le site sur ma machine en local (chez moi).
Ca tiendra le choc le temps de la reprise.

En fait, mon principal problème actuellement, c’est de pouvoir récupérer la base de production sur le RPS. Et Donc de monter le système de fichier.

Quelqu’un aurait-il une piste?

Merci pour votre aide, car j’en ai bien besoin

As-tu fais des modifications kernel ?
L’installation est récente ?

Le mieux est de rebooter ton serveur en mode kvm et de te chrooter sur la partition principale de ton linux.
Ensuite comme le disait fran.b tu pourras recréer l’initrd.

Bonjour,

Je reviens sur ce problème, j’avoue que je n’y comprends pas grand chose sur cette partie.
1°/ J’ai lancé un aptitude dist-upgrade il y a une semaine environ
d’ou le noyau “2.6.31.5-rt-beta x86 & SMP & IPv6” beta, c’est instable?

2°/ en mode rescue, j’ai réussi à remonter la partition principale dans /mnt. J’accède donc mes données, j’ai l’impression qu’il y a des anomalies dans le système de fichier
Question: un fsck permettrait-il de remettre de l’ordre sans dommage?

3°/ Ensuite, j’ai essayé le reboot KVM (vKVM pour OVH) comme vous me l’avez conseillé.
une erreur s’affiche dans la fenetre “Netword error. Software cause connection abort:recv failed”.
L’interface me propose de rebooter:

  • sur netboot
  • sur le disque
  • sur une image iso (en ftp)
    Question: Redémarrer sur une image iso en ftp est peut-être une bonne idée ?

:unamused:

Ca peut-être vous aider si je vous dis qu’il y a le fichier
initrd-iscsi.img
à la racine de la partition montée?

Heu et c’est quoi chrooter?? :unamused: :unamused:
Désolé d’être si inculte en administration


C’est en forgeant qu’on devient forgeron…

Si le kvm ne fonctionne pas il ne reste plus que le mode rescue.
Une fois le / de ta distribution monté par exemple dans /mnt tu te chroote dedans:

chroot /mnt

Ce qui permet de dire que ta nouvelle racine est /mnt et te permet donc de travailler directement sur ta machine.
Dans ce cas la verifie que tout upgrade s’est bien passé et voir pour refaire ton initrd.

Par contre ce paquet la “2.6.31.5-rt-beta x86 & SMP & IPv6” n’est pas en Lenny, tu n’as pas du testing ou sid dans ton sources.list ?